PNC folds up in Amenfi East District

Wassa Akropong (W/R), Feb. 13, GNA – Mr. Joseph Kwesi Baidoo, Wassa Amenfi East Constituency Chairman of the People’s National Convention (PNC), has said the party has ceased to exist in the constituency. Speaking in an interview with the Ghana News Agency at Wassa Akropong on Monday, he said the party’s constituency structures had collapsed and the constituency has “lost contact with the national and regional apparatus of the party”.

Mr. Baidoo said all constituency executives have defected to the New Patriotic Party and National Democratic Congress adding, “I am yet to decide which party to join.”

“There is no PNC in Amenfi East and regional headquarters does not settle bills of the constituency. The landlord has ejected the party from its office due to its failure to pay three years’ accumulated rent of 1,800,000 cedis.
